HALLIE T - STATE REPRESENTATIVE AFLW
Hallie recently participated as a member of the AFLW Tasmanian Devils Under 16 Girls Squad where she played on the backline. Hallie and her team with coaches and support staff in tow, flew out of Tasmania on 10 April and headed for the Gold Coast. The team played their first game on 11 April at the Bond University Stadium against the Northern Territory. The game was tied until half time. As a result of strong games skills, dedication and team work, the game progressed in the Tasmanian team’s favour. The Captain and Key Forward were clear stand outs in this match resulting in the Tasmanian Devils winning by 75 points.
The second match was held on Friday at the Heritage Bank Stadium where the team played against the Gold Coast. The opposition were strong players and took advantage of playing on home ground and the Tasmanian Devils lost.
During the trip, the Tasmania Devils had time to take advantage of the beach, brilliant weather, and great accommodation. As part of their experience the team were able to visit the training facility used by the Gold Coast Suns AFL and AFLW teams. This was an eye-opening experience to see what the inner sanctum looks like for the professional players.
Hallie explained the process she went through to become a State Representative in the Under 16 squad. She was picked up from the East Coast Swans in her first year playing football, two years ago, for her first time as a representative in a Devils representative team. This training has helped Hallie to improve her skills. She explained that she went through a selection process in October 2022 which was followed by lots of training sessions in Launceston. There were multiple selection processes that prospective players went through to determine who made the cut and headed into the next round of selection until the girls chosen reached the required number to make up the team. Taking advantage of the opportunities offered to her has enabled Hallie to represent the state.
Currently Hallie supports the East Coast Swans with training, and she trains with the U14's. She plays with the Tamar Demons and trains with the Tasmanian Devils on Wednesdays. Hallie said that she loves football and that she supports Collingwood (Go Pies 2023).
